Hello All. I would like to have a way to have a field entries or VARIABLES that I can assign text to and then use it somewhere else in the project so that changes made to the variables flow to any reference. Is that possible?
It would be nice to have a way to show the text differently depending on the Sequence. Example Title "This is a very long title"
Sometimes displayed as
"This is a very long title"
And sometimes
"This is a very
long title"
Thank you!
PBMarc,
Yes, you can do things like that with Master Styles. Just create a new Master Style and then drag that on top of an existing title. If you want variations of title flows from the start, you can certainly create a simple motion graphics template that you can use again and again.
Let us know if that works for you.

Hi Kevin
Welllll..... not exactly. Unless there is something I am missing that would not work. I would have to type of the same info numerous times and apply the styles.... I am looking for text to be used as a variable to alter in each seq... so in a title seq it would be 200pt font and 2 lines but in a main body seq the text would be scrolling along the bottom 30pt and no line breaks...
